Kylie Kelce, the relatable mom and wife of former NFL star Jason Kelce, recently gave a big nod to Michelle Obama's perspective on a key life habit-sleep. During a candid episode of her podcast Not Gonna Lie, Kylie opened up about the chaos and challenges of early motherhood, striking a chord with parents everywhere.
Her struggles resonate deeply, and it's no surprise she found common ground with the former First Lady, who appeared as a guest on the show on March 19. The two bonded over their shared love for bedtime routines, proving that even high-profile moms crave those precious Zs.
Kylie's journey into motherhood hasn't been all smooth sailing. With three daughters-Wyatt, Elliotte, and Bennett-and a fourth on the way, she's been refreshingly honest about the ups and downs. "I had severe baby blues with Wyatt," she shared on the Sunday Sports Club podcast earlier this year. That raw vulnerability makes her endorsement of Michelle's sleep philosophy even more meaningful.
Michelle, a mom of two herself, dropped some bedtime wisdom on Not Gonna Lie, saying, "Bedtime is the best time of the day. My husband teases me about how early I can go to bed. He just doesn't understand." Kylie couldn't agree more, revealing that she, too, treasures slipping into cozy sheets after a long day of mom duties.
How Kylie Kelce and Michelle Obama bond over bedtime routines
Their chat wasn't just about catching shut-eye-it was a peek into how sleep shapes their lives. Michelle explained how she relishes cool sheets and a quiet night, even if Barack Obama ribs her for clocking out early. Kylie echoed this vibe, hinting that her own bedtime habits stem from needing a break after wrangling her little ones.
"Bath time, seven-o'clock, bedtime 7:30, and then I had at least a couple of hours where nobody was asking me for anything," Michelle said, reminiscing about raising Malia and Sasha. For Kylie, that structure is a lifeline, especially as she navigates pregnancy and parenting in the spotlight.
